Saudi forces deploy to Hadhramaut after local gunmen kill local al-Qaeda leader

The areas of Wadi Hadhramaut on Monday have witnessed an unprecedented deployment of pro-Saudi military factions, hours after unidentified gunmen assassinated the most prominent al-Qaeda leaders in the region, Yemen News Portal reported, citing local sources.

According to the local sources, Saudi military pickups and armored vehicles arrived in the city of Al Hawta and clashed with “unknown gunmen” in the city.

The deployment came just hours after Qaboos bin Talib, a leader of an al-Qaeda network in the Hadhramaut Valley, was killed by unknown gunmen.

The motivations for the killing of Bin Talib, who was kept under Saudi protection, is not yet clear, but indicate that the incident is part of a conflict between coalition-backed extremist groups.
